Land At Branwhite Close Bristol BS7 9XJ
Application for approval of details reserved by conditions 13 (Broadband strategy),14 (Materials), 16 (Extensive green roofs), 29 (Rear garden cycle parking stores), 31 (Pedestrian Visibility Splays) and 32 ( Vehicular Visibility Splays) of permission 25/14199/X - Application for variation of Conditions 12 (Further details: Ground source heat pump system), 21 (Energy and Sustainability in accordance with statement), 23 (Measures to prevent overheating) and 47 (approved plans list) of permission 25/11249/X (which is a variation of permission 20/02155/FB) - Proposed mixed-use regeneration around Branwhite Close and Gainsborough Square comprising 47 dwellings (use class C3) and 1 commercial unit fronting Gainsborough Square (Use Classes A1, A2, A3, A4). A new access road will be created from Branwhite Close to Gainsborough Square along with pedestrian access to Nash Drive. The proposals will include associated parking provision, landscaping and amenity areas. Amendments to external appearance, parapet heights and realignment of the 'New Eastern Road'. Relocate both Block B and substation and make changes to energy strategy.
